Revolutionising Citation Standards: The Role of AI Overviews in Enhancing Search Rankings and Visibility

Traditional SEO strategies, which have demonstrated effectiveness over the past decade, are swiftly becoming obsolete as AI Overviews dramatically reshape the citation standards. For years, the pathway to achieving strong search visibility was quite straightforward: secure higher rankings, gather backlinks, and observe a considerable increase in site traffic. This methodology dominated the SEO landscape from approximately 2012 to 2024. the advent of Google's AI Overviews is fundamentally disrupting this established framework.

Recent data reveals a significant drop in AI Overview citations sourced from the top ten ranking pages, plummeting from 76% to just 38% since the extensive rollout of this feature in 2024. This statistic suggests that presently, pages within the top ten rankings are cited in fewer than four out of ten AI Overviews.

Pages ranked outside the top ten are increasingly dominating the majority of AI citations. This shift marks a pivotal change in SEO dynamics, necessitating a comprehensive revamp of optimisation strategies.

In What Ways Are Rankings and Citation Standards Evolving in SEO?

Changing Citation Standards in Traditional SEO MetricsTraditional SEO metrics primarily assess how effectively a page ranks for specific search queries. In contrast, AI Overviews do not rely on the same ranking indicators. The algorithms deployed by Google's AI systems evaluate pages based on criteria that only partially align with established SEO metrics while differing significantly in terms of their relevance and application.
An examination of 15,847 AI Overview results has revealed this revised prioritisation.

A critical factor is semantic completeness, which measures how comprehensively a page addresses a specific topic without deviating into unrelated areas or mixed intents. This aspect emerges as the strongest predictor of citation standards, boasting a correlation coefficient of 0.87.

Content rated 8.5 out of 10 or higher in terms of semantic completeness is shown to be 4.2 times more likely to receive citations compared to content that diffuses its focus across multiple related topics.

This trend elucidates why pages ranking #4 or #5 for a niche query frequently appear in AI Overviews, while those positioned at #1 may not be highlighted. The higher-ranked page may possess greater topical authority, yet it often lacks the semantic specificity crucial for addressing the precise question being posed.

According to research conducted by Stridec, three essential factors now outweigh traditional ranking indicators in determining citation standards: entity authority (the extent to which search systems recognise your content as an authoritative source on a topic), content extractability (the ease with which AI can extract coherent, factual excerpts from your page), and topical differentiation (the uniqueness of your content's perspective that is not replicated by other sources).

What Do Shifts in Citation Standards Imply for Your SEO Strategy?

The ramifications of the updated citation standards are both immediate and practical. Relying on traditional ranking metrics — such as sheer backlink counts, exact-match anchor text ratios, and domain authority scores — no longer ensures visibility within AI results. In reality, numerous pages with robust traditional SEO profiles are entirely absent from AI Overviews.

  • New optimisation targets are essential:
    The foundational shift prioritises depth over breadth. A 2,000-word article that explores a single concept thoroughly from various angles will outperform a 5,000-word piece that merely skims over fifteen related subjects. AI systems favour targeted expertise over extensive coverage.
  • Clarity in structure is crucial for extractability. Pages that employ clear hierarchical headings, bulleted facts, definition blocks, and numbered steps provide AI systems with clear passages to cite. Dense text blocks compel AI to reconstruct meaning, increasing the likelihood of being overlooked in favour of more structured alternatives.
  • Entity positioning is increasingly important. Establishing your brand, authors, and content as authorities on specific topics — through the implementation of schema markup, consistent topical focus, and external mentions reinforcing your expertise — cultivates the entity recognition that AI systems value.

Practical Steps for Boosting SEO Visibility

In light of this significant transition, here are targeted areas to focus on over the next 30 days:

  • Conduct a comprehensive audit of your content for semantic focus.
    Identify your five most-visited pages and assess each: Does the page adequately resolve a single core question, or does it try to address multiple related topics? If a page shows mixed intent, consider splitting it into distinct, focused pieces.
  • Enhance content extractability.
    Incorporate definition blocks, utilise headings that frame factual statements (rather than generic topic labels), and provide succinct summary paragraphs following each major section. These structural elements offer AI systems clear targets for citation.
  • Strengthen entity signals.
    Ensure your author pages highlight credentials, publication history, and topic expertise. Implement Organization and Person schema markup to bolster your entity identity. Seek coverage on platforms that AI systems already trust — including Wikipedia citations, established industry publications, and verified expert databases.
  • Monitor AI visibility independently.
    If you have not yet begun tracking how frequently your brand and content appear in AI Overviews and ChatGPT citations, now is the time. This metric is diverging from traditional ranking monitoring and will increasingly represent a distinct traffic source.
  • Target related queries.
    Research indicates that pages ranking for both primary queries and associated long-tail queries are 161% more likely to be featured in AI Overviews.

Focus on optimising your content for the entire cluster of questions surrounding your topic, rather than limiting your efforts to the primary keyword.

The Growing Significance of SEO Visibility

This transition is not merely theoretical. The volume of organic search referrals from AI Overviews is increasing as users increasingly depend on AI-generated summaries before choosing to click through to source pages.

A 2026 analysis of traffic patterns reveals that clicks generated by AI exhibit significantly higher conversion intent — users who discover your brand through an AI Overview have typically engaged with a curated summary and opted to explore further.

Brands that continue to optimise solely for traditional ranking signals are gradually falling behind in a search environment where AI mediation is becoming standard.

The opportunity to establish AI citation authority remains, but this window of opportunity will not last indefinitely. As more brands adapt their strategies specifically for AI visibility, the competitive landscape will become increasingly challenging.

Early adopters who cultivate semantic authority, create extractable content structures, and achieve recognised entity positioning now will enjoy benefits that will be harder for latecomers to replicate.
Traditional SEO is not defunct.

It has transformed into a prerequisite rather than a final destination. The ranking signals that once powered organic success for an entire decade — such as backlink volume, exact-match keywords, and DA scores — are now necessary yet insufficient.

The new goal — establishing AI citation authority — demands a distinct set of strategies that many SEO teams have yet to fully embrace.
